Default COULD IT BE THE MAP SENSOR

96 accord ex 5 speed
engine: h22a4 vtec obd1 chipped p28 ecu
engine light codes: 7,21 from what i'm told

When the car is idling from a cold start the engine light isn't on. Next, when driving out of a parking lot in 1st gear, the car makes a spudder sound and jerks as if it's going to stall. By this time more gas is given to prevent stalling and then engine light comes on. After the engine light is on the car runs fine. Vtec activates properly, idle is at 1000 rpms if just sitting but still spudder when slowing down.
Now, if the car is switched off and started up again the engine light is off, even if the car has been driven. When the car is just sitting and idling, the engine light is off, you can rev the engine to about 4500 rpms and the engine light comes on.
